The main character is Danny Rand, who is the Immortal Iron Fist. He has superhuman strength, speed, and the ability to focus his chi into a powerful weapon, his fist. There's also Colleen Wing, who is often involved in Danny's adventures and is a skilled martial artist in her own right.

Tekken 3 was a fighting video game series released by Namco in 1997. It was the most respected classic fighting game in the " Tekken " series, and it was also the highest-selling game in the series. It laid a solid foundation for the follow-up games in the " Tekken " series and was regarded as the pioneer of the true 3D fighting game era. The game was set against the backdrop of the Mishima Financial Group's expansion. Fifteen years after the end of the Second Iron Fist Conference, the Mishima Financial Group under the leadership of Heihachi Mishima had expanded to every corner of the world. Iron Fist's troops discovered the terrifying figure of " Fighting God " in the Native American ruins of the American primitive jungle, and the entire team was destroyed. Since then, many fighters around the world have been attacked and killed one after another. In order to protect Ren, Zhun Fuuma died in the hands of the Battle God. Ren joined his grandfather Mishima Heihachi and devoted himself to cultivation to avenge his mother's death. In order to capture the Battle God and obtain his power, Heihachi Mishima meticulously planned the third Iron Fist Conference. Many martial artists participated in the competition. Ren Fuuma defeated the Fighting God in the competition, but he was secretly killed by Heihachi Mishima because Heihachi only used him as a chess piece to capture the Fighting God. The game used the Namco System 12 base board, and the graphics were more gorgeous than the previous series. The system was more mature, the pace was faster, and new tricks were constantly being played. The tricks were harmonious and beautiful. The PS version retained the arcade, battle, team, practice, and other gameplay. It also added two new modes, Iron Fist Power and Iron Fist Ball. In addition, Tekken 3 also had a mobile version.
